A survey on games played by 400 college students found that 15% play Hockey, 25% play Football, 30% play Cricket, 15% play Basketball and 15% play Tennis. What is the ratio of the minimum number of students from college A who play Basketball to the number of students from college A who play Football?

Statement 1: Students from college A comprise 20% of the total students surveyed.
Statement 2: 15% of the total students who play Basketball and Football are from college A.

  • If the data in statement (1) alone is sufficient to answer the question
  • If the data in statement (2) alone is sufficient to answer the question
  • If the data in both the statements together are needed to answer the question
  • If neither statement (1) nor statement (2) suffices to answer the question

Step 1: Convert the percentages to counts.
Basketball players across all colleges total $ 0.15 \times 400 = 60 $, and Football players total $ 0.25 \times 400 = 100 $.

Step 2: Test statement 1 in isolation.
This statement only fixes college A's total headcount at 20% of 400, which is 80 students.
There is no split given for how many of those 80 play Basketball or Football, so a ratio cannot be built.

Step 3: Test statement 2 in isolation.
This statement bundles Basketball and Football players from college A into one combined 15% figure.
Without a separate count for each sport, the two cannot be pulled apart into a ratio.

Step 4: Try both statements together.
Even knowing college A has 80 students and a bundled 15% figure for the two sports, the exact number playing each sport in college A alone stays undetermined, since multiple colleges took part and the minimum split is never fixed by this data.
No unique ratio of Basketball to Football players in college A can be derived.
